Della Data is a truly unique and exciting destination. Attending their training programs is an incredible experience, and kids absolutely love it. To make the most of your visit, it's highly recommended to check in sharp by around 2 PM. The event starts at 4:30. I felt one day is not enough for this place, so would suggest you to plan a minimum of 2 nights.
Parking is available at Della Adventure Resort, from where guests are shuttled to Della Data via a thrilling 45-minute off-road journey. However, if you have neck or back issues, it's advisable to take extra precautions, as the road can be quite rough and bumpy.
Once inside the property, you're immersed in luxury. The exposure to military-style training, self-defense sessions, and the intense "Hell Night" experience make this a one-of-a-kind place for kids. I will definitely be returning!
The food at Della Data is exceptional, far surpassing the offerings at Della Adventure, despite having only one restaurant. The hospitality and customer-first approach of the staff were outstanding, making the experience even more memorable.
A huge hats-off to Jimmy Mistry for conceptualizing such a remarkable place!
My only concern was the air conditioner in Room No. 126, which kept shutting off every 15 minutes. Despite multiple complaints throughout the night, the issue remained unresolved as the technician was unable to fix it.
